Specifications of 5083 and 5383 Aluminum Square Bars
5083 Aluminum Square Bar
Cross-Section Dimensions: Typically ranges from 10mm to 220mm. Custom sizes may be available.
Length Specifications: Standard lengths are 3000mm, 4000mm, and 6000mm, with options up to 12000mm as needed.
Temper Conditions: Supplied in O (annealed), H112 (strain hardened + partially annealed), H116 (strain hardened + stabilized), and H321 (strain hardened + partially annealed).
Standards: Complies with ASTM B221, ASME SB211, GB/T 3191, JIS H4040, and more.
5383 Aluminum Square Bar
Cross-Section Dimensions: Ranges from 10mm to 220mm, with custom options available.
Length Specifications: Standard lengths are 3000mm, 4000mm, and 6000mm, with flexibility for custom sizes.
Temper Conditions: Supplied in O (annealed), H112 (strain hardened + partially annealed), H116 (strain hardened + stabilized), and H321 (strain hardened + partially annealed).
Standards: Conforms to ASTM B221, ASME SB211, GB/T 3191, and is certified by DNV, ABS, LR, etc.
Chemical Composition of 5083 and 5383 Alloy
| Element | 5083 (%) | 5383 (%) |
|---|---|---|
| Si | 0.40 | 0.25 |
| Fe | 0.40 | 0.25 |
| Cu | 0.10 | 0.20 |
| Mn | 0.40–1.00 | 0.70–1.00 |
| Mg | 4.00–4.90 | 4.0–5.20 |
| Cr | 0.05–0.25 | 0.25 |
| Zr | - | - |
| Zn | 0.25 | 0.40 |
| Ti | 0.15 | 0.15 |
| Al | Remainder | Remainder |
